Class SysPerfData
java.lang.Object
io.nosqlbench.engine.api.activityapi.sysperf.SysPerfData
public class SysPerfData
extends java.lang.Object
-
Field Summary
Fields Modifier and Type Field Description static longcurrentVersion -
Constructor Summary
Constructors Constructor Description SysPerfData()SysPerfData(java.util.Collection<org.openjdk.jmh.results.RunResult> results, long version) -
Method Summary
Modifier and Type Method Description doublegetAvgNanos_LockSupport_ParkNanos()doublegetAvgNanos_System_NanoTime()doublegetAvgNanos_Thread_Sleep()java.util.Map<java.lang.String,java.lang.Double>getValues()longgetVersion()voidsetValues(java.util.Map<java.lang.String,java.lang.Double> values)voidsetVersion(long version)java.lang.StringtoString()
-
Field Details
-
currentVersion
public static final long currentVersion- See Also:
- Constant Field Values
-
-
Constructor Details
-
SysPerfData
public SysPerfData() -
SysPerfData
public SysPerfData(java.util.Collection<org.openjdk.jmh.results.RunResult> results, long version)
-
-
Method Details
-
getValues
public java.util.Map<java.lang.String,java.lang.Double> getValues() -
setValues
public void setValues(java.util.Map<java.lang.String,java.lang.Double> values) -
getVersion
public long getVersion() -
setVersion
public void setVersion(long version) -
toString
public java.lang.String toString()- Overrides:
toStringin classjava.lang.Object
-
getAvgNanos_LockSupport_ParkNanos
public double getAvgNanos_LockSupport_ParkNanos() -
getAvgNanos_System_NanoTime
public double getAvgNanos_System_NanoTime() -
getAvgNanos_Thread_Sleep
public double getAvgNanos_Thread_Sleep()
-